To find the official Tekken 8 patch notes, including details for a specific version like 2.09.01 (or whatever the latest iteration is when you're checking), your best bet is always the official Tekken website, Bandai Namco's official social media channels, or highly reputable gaming news sites that specialize in fighting games. For example, whenever there's a BREAKING NEWS update, I immediately head to those sources. They usually provide comprehensive breakdowns of everything you need to know, often with developer insights or community discussions that help clarify the changes. I even watch pro players' analysis videos to see how they interpret the new meta! As for checking your Tekken 8 current version, it's usually displayed prominently on the game's title screen when you first launch it, or you can find it deep within the game settings menu, often under an 'About' or 'System Information' tab. Keeping your game updated isn't just about getting the latest balance changes; it's also absolutely essential for smooth online play, ensuring compatibility with other players and preventing desyncs.
